1993 Geo Metro XFi

I have a 1993 XFi I would like to sell. Has aftermarket A/C but compressor is not currently installed (I will include it as well as a couple of cans of R12). Green with a blue hood. Completely rust free AZ car. Pretty straight but it has some clear coat fading/blistering here and there. Interior is nice but a few small tears in the headliner. New since I bought it:

- Radiator and hoses
- A/C condensor
- Water Pump
- Clutch
- Fuel pump
- Battery
- Pass side halfshaft
- Gauge cluster with factory tach
- Vacuum gauge
- MPGuino

Car has about 170,000 miles on it and runs great. Passes AZ emissions with no problem. Gets a consistent 50mpg around town. Needs right rear alignment, tire wearing on the inside (probably why only 50mpg!). Auto door lock in drivers door staying on, could simply be disconnected.
